Top to bottom: Oswald (Odin Sphere), Lelouch Lamperouge/Zero (Code Geass) and Lucian (Lunar Knights)

Posting the sketch since who knows how long it'll be before I get brave enough to ink it. This sketch took three and a half hours to do.

Most difficult in this sketch, believe it or not, was Lucian. the Jormungandr is a task in itself, but Lucian's pose gave me trouble. Strangely enough, Oswald was the easiest. His right arm looks off (I'll try to edit that before it's inked) and the Belderiver (his sword) was a little tough, but it was easier than Lelouch himself. I know Lelouch's lower waist and cape go through each other, but the cape'll most likely be over his body in the finished product.

These three are all 'Black Knights' in their own way. Oswald is a Shadow Knight, Lelouch is the leader of the Black Knights organization, and Lucian is a Dark Swordsman. Hence why I put these three together (And all three are my favorite characters from each of their series). Oswald is holding his sword the Belderiver, Lelouch is holding a black King chess piece, Lucian his holding his spear Jormungandr.
